How they compare
Ecuador currently reports 2.8% against 2.7% in Algeria, a difference of 0.1%.
That makes Ecuador's figure about 1.1 times Algeria's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Ecuador ahead.
Algeria ranks 124th and Ecuador ranks 121st of 218 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Algeria averaged higher in 1 and Ecuador in 6.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Algeria | Ecuador |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1.5% | 1.5% | 0.0% | Ecuador |
| 1970s | 1.4% | 1.4% | 0.0% | Algeria |
| 1980s | 1.2% | 1.3% | 0.1% | Ecuador |
| 1990s | 1.4% | 1.5% | 0.1% | Ecuador |
| 2000s | 1.7% | 1.8% | 0.1% | Ecuador |
| 2010s | 1.9% | 2.3% | 0.4% | Ecuador |
| 2020s | 2.5% | 2.7% | 0.2% | Ecuador |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
